Re: rar multipart decompression tool?

2015-03-10 Thread Tony Kelman
7-zip https://cygwin.com/packages/x86/p7zip/ Note that Rar support is under a non-OSI-approved restrictive license, so the Cygwin package for p7zip removes it with a patch. You should be able to use the native Windows command-line 7z.exe for that though. -Tony -- Problem reports: http:
